  • Abstract
    In recent years, Flash movies are experiencing a breathtaking growth and have become one of the most prevailing media formats on the Web. Different from other media formats such as image or video, Flash movies contain various types of elements including not only heterogeneous media components, but also dynamic effects and interactions. How to model these elements properly plays an important role in Flash retrieval. We present a novel approach for modeling Flash movies in terms of spatial, motive and interactive relationships among these elements. Associated facilities, including a database schema design and query modules, are also implemented to realize the modeling method.
